Как считать штрихкод или QR-код: инструменты и инструкции
- Сканирование с компьютера и телефона
- Типы нераспознаваемых кодов и ошибки
- Настройка оборудования для сканирования
- Функционал после считывания
- Вопросы и ответы
Сканирование с компьютера и телефона
Онлайн сканеры через камеру
Если под рукой нет специального сканера, не беда — с чтением QR-кодов и штрихкодов отлично справляется обычная камера ноутбука или смартфона. Онлайн сканеры работают прямо в браузере и требуют доступа к камере устройства.
Принцип работы предельно прост: открываете сайт с онлайн-сканером, даёте разрешение на использование камеры и наводите её на код. После считывания в большинстве случаев появится окно с расшифровкой данных или ссылка, если это QR-код.
Вот несколько плюсов и минусов таких решений:
- Плюсы: не требует установки ПО, быстро запускается, работает на любых устройствах с камерой.
- Минусы: не всегда считывает коды в плохом освещении или низкого качества, зависит от стабильности интернет-соединения.
Для бизнеса ёмкие QR-коды или коды с настроенной структурой — это не просто визуальный элемент, а полноценный носитель информации. Как самостоятельно создавать такие коды и загружать их на маркетплейсы — смотрите в этой статье.
Приложения для сканирования
На смартфонах куда удобнее использовать специализированные приложения. Они распознают и штрихкоды, и QR-коды, причем часто работают даже без интернета — при необходимости только для декодирования. Некоторые приложения интегрируются с электронными таблицами или CRM, что удобно для бизнеса.
Вот таблица с характеристиками популярных мобильных сканеров:
| Приложение | Поддержка офлайн | Доп. функции | Платформы |
|---|---|---|---|
| QR & Barcode Scanner | Да | История сканирований | Android |
| ScanLife | Частично | Аналитика, экспорт | iOS / Android |
| QRbot | Да | Создание QR-кодов | iOS / Android |
Большинство таких приложений можно настроить вручную: выбрать формат выходных данных, активировать автосканирование при наведении, задать поля для экспорта в Excel.
Как сканировать через браузер
Современные браузеры, особенно мобильные, поддерживают функции прямого взаимодействия с камерой устройства или подключённым сканером. Не нужно ничего устанавливать: вы открываете нужную веб-страницу, нажимаете кнопку сканирования и отслеживаете результат в режиме реального времени.
Такая возможность уже реализована в системах веб-учёта товаров или при приёмке на склад: оператор сканирует поступление прямо через рабочий портал в браузере, без отдельного оборудования.
Обратите внимание, что стабильность этой функции зависит от следующих факторов:
- Совместимость браузера с HTML5 и WebRTC
- Наличие HTTPS-протокола на сайте
- Разрешение на доступ к камере
Чтобы не зависеть от ОС или браузеров, некоторые компании создают веб-приложения с встроенным считыванием и автоматической привязкой к товарам или заказам.
Считывание с фотографии
Если код уже сохранён в виде изображения — например, кто-то прислал его по электронной почте или мессенджеру — вы можете считать информацию с фото. Практически все современные сканирующие приложения и онлайн-сервисы позволяют загрузить изображение для анализа.
Алгоритм простой: откройте нужный сервис, загрузите файл картинки и дождитесь, пока будет произведено распознавание. Обычно результат появляется мгновенно. Некоторые сервисы умеют работать даже с группами кодов на одном изображении.
Данный способ полезен, если необходимо обработать коды, отправленные удаленным поставщиком или полученные из архива. В некоторых случаях вручную пересканировать коды значительно медленнее, чем загрузить одну качественную фотографию.
Типы нераспознаваемых кодов и ошибки
Формат не соответствует Честному Знаку
Одна из ключевых причин, по которой сканер не может считать QR-код или другой тип кода, заключается в неправильном формате. Система цифровой маркировки «Честный Знак» строго регламентирует структуру кодов. Например, коды DataMatrix должны содержать в себе информацию о GTIN, серийном номере, криптозащите и контрольной сумме. Если один из этих элементов отсутствует или размещён в неверном порядке — считать такой код не удастся.
Сложность здесь в том, что визуально код может выглядеть нормально, но его содержание окажется некорректным с точки зрения стандарта. Особенно часто такие ошибки возникают при использовании устаревшего ПО или шаблонов печати с ручной настройкой.
Для уверенности в корректности формата стоит использовать специализированные программы для генерации и печати кодов, которые автоматически формируют нужную структуру. Полезная информация о таких решениях представлена в статье о программах печати штрихкодов.
Повреждение упаковки
Самая распространённая причина нераспознавания кода — физическое повреждение поверхности, на которой он напечатан. Это может быть:
- мятая или поцарапанная упаковка на транспортировке,
- намокание — из-за конденсата или хранения в неподходящих условиях,
- растёртый или выцветший принт, особенно при использовании водяных или термотрансферных чернил.
Даже если сам код визуально читаем, любые искажения могут сместить «решётку» DataMatrix, что приведёт к ошибке сканирования. Проблемы с качеством печати особенно актуальны для упаковки мягких форм (мешки, пакеты и пр.), где код легко деформируется в процессе логистики.
Цвет и контрастность кода
Маркировка должна быть напечатана с достаточной контрастностью. На практике это означает — чёрный код на белом фоне, либо максимально близкие к этим цветам. Попытки напечатать серый код на жёлтом фоне или использовать нестандартные цветовые сочетания приводят к сбоям при считывании.
Вот таблица допустимых и нежелательных цветовых решений при печати кодов:
| Фон | Цвет кода | Результат |
|---|---|---|
| Белый | Чёрный | Оптимальный вариант |
| Светло-серый | Тёмно-синий | Допустимо, но зависит от освещения |
| Жёлтый | Красный | Проблемы при сканировании |
| Прозрачный | Тёмный принт | Риск неудобства в зависимости от угла сканирования |
| Чёрный | Белый | Зависит от типа сканера — может не читаться |
Если при печати используется термотрансферная или струйная технология, важно протестировать код на читаемость сразу после выпуска партии. Также стоит обратить внимание на качество рулонных материалов — глянцевая поверхность может давать отсветы и мешать сканированию.
Неверная структура символов
Даже если внешний вид и качество печати кода отличные, внутри может скрываться другая проблема — неверное содержание. Подобные ошибки чаще всего возникают в случае ручного ввода данных при генерации кода. Типичные случаи:
- некорректный GTIN (ошиблись в одной цифре),
- серийный номер слишком короткий или содержит запрещённые символы,
- отсутствует криптографическая защита или контрольная сумма.
Сканер «видит» код, но программа проверки маркировки сразу отклоняет его, считая подделкой или некорректным образцом. Особенно критично это при приемке товара на складе: если код не прошёл проверку — поставить такой товар на учёт по маркировке невозможно.
Чтобы избежать подобных ситуаций, рекомендовано внедрять автоматическую проверку данных до печати — особенно при крупносерийном производстве или перемаркировке остатков.
Настройка оборудования для сканирования
2D сканеры и их преимущества
Сегодня 2D сканеры становятся стандартом для считывания штрихкодов и QR-кодов. В отличие от 1D-считывателей, которые работают только с линейными кодами, 2D-устройства распознают двумерные коды, включая DataMatrix и QR, используемые в обязательной маркировке товаров.
Основные преимущества 2D сканеров:
- Считывание с любых поверхностей – даже изогнутых или бликующих.
- Работа с поврежденными или нечеткими кодами.
- Скорость обработки данных – выше, чем у однолинейных моделей.
- Поддержка современного формата маркировки, например, в системе Честный ЗНАК.
Практика показывает, что для работы с маркированными товарами — обувью, лекарствами, молочной продукцией — без 2D сканера обойтись просто невозможно.
Проводные и беспроводные модели
Сканеры бывают как проводными, так и беспроводными. При выборе модели следует учитывать особенности рабочего процесса. Если пользователи работают стационарно, проводной вариант логичнее – дешевле и не требует зарядки. Но в складской или мобильной торговой среде ценится именно свобода перемещения.
Сравним обе категории сканеров:
| Характеристика | Проводной сканер | Беспроводной сканер |
|---|---|---|
| Подключение | Через USB или COM-порт | Bluetooth, Wi-Fi или радиоканал |
| Дальность работы | Ограничена длиной кабеля | До 100 метров в зависимости от модели |
| Автономность | Не требуется питание от батареи | Требуется регулярная подзарядка |
| Стоимость | Ниже | Выше, особенно для промышленных моделей |
Если вы только внедряете систему маркировки и работаете из офиса или одной кассы, начинайте с проводного устройства. Позже при расширении можно добавлять мобильные решения.
Подключение к 1С и Windows
Большинство современных сканеров работают в режиме эмуляции клавиатуры. Это значит, что данные, считанные со штрихкода или QR-кода, попадают в интерфейс системы так, будто они введены с клавиатуры.
Для подключения к 1С в типовом случае не требуется установка драйверов: достаточно подсоединить сканер по USB и начать работу. В некоторых ситуациях — при использовании нестандартных или беспроводных моделей — может потребоваться настройка порта обмена данными или использование специальных обработок в конфигурации 1С.
В операционной системе Windows сканер определяется как HID-устройство. Также при необходимости можно использовать настройку префиксов и суффиксов для правильной обработки считанных кодов. Это особенно актуально на производствах и складах, где важна скорость ввода.
Работа через ТСД
Терминал сбора данных (ТСД) — это устройство, объединяющее сканер и мобильный компьютер. Он удобен для тех процессов, где требуется автономная работа с данными: при приёмке товара, инвентаризации, перемещении между складами. В отличие от обычного сканера, ТСД может работать с собственной логикой обработки, подключением к Wi-Fi и отправкой информации напрямую в учетную систему.
Для 1С и других ERP-систем ТСД чаще всего используют специализированное ПО, такое как мобильные клиенты от Cleverence. Такие решения позволяют сотруднику не только сканировать коды, но и сразу видеть, к какому товару относится код, какие действия нужно выполнить.
Важно выбрать ТСД с поддержкой 2D сканирования, особенно если вы работаете с маркировкой. Модель также должна иметь минимальный запас ресурсов — от 1 ГБ оперативной памяти и современный Android, если планируется работа с облачными сервисами.
ТСД — мощный инструмент, особенно в логистике, рознице и дистрибуции, позволяющий снизить число ошибок и ускорить обработку товаров.
Функционал после считывания
Проверка информации
Когда штрихкод или QR-код считан, первое, что происходит — это верификация данных. На практике это означает, что система сверяет полученную информацию с базой данных: правильный ли формат кода, существует ли товар, и актуальна ли связанная с ним информация. Это критически важно в условиях работы на складе, в торговом зале или при приёмке товара в 1С.
Например, при сканировании упаковки медикамента система должна проверить срок годности, соответствие серий и партии. В случае ошибки или несоответствия, система уведомит пользователя и не допустит ошибку в учёте.
Существуют базовые типы контроля:
- Проверка корректности формата и длины кода (EAN-13, DataMatrix и т.д.)
- Наличие товара в локальной или облачной базе
- Проверка дополнительных атрибутов: сроков годности, статуса маркировки по Честному Знаку и пр.
Автозаполнение полей в 1С
После успешного считывания, большая часть систем автоматизации — особенно 1С — позволяет автоматически подставить нужные данные в документы: от имени товара и цены до номенклатурного кода и единицы измерения. Это снижает количество ручного ввода почти до нуля и минимизирует ошибки при вводе.
Пример: при сканировании коробки с товаром 1С может автоматически создать строку в приходной накладной с заполненными полями: наименование, ИНН поставщика, срок годности, ГТД и номер сертификата. Всё — без участия оператора.
Дополнительно, системы могут автоматизировать выбор склада, ячейки хранения и даже применить условие для скидки, если код включает такую информацию.
Поиск товара по коду
Функция моментального поиска по коду — одна из ключевых для продавцов, логистов и складских сотрудников. Она уменьшает время на идентификацию товара, особенно если речь идёт о сложной номенклатуре с большим количеством позиций.
Сканирование кода запускает поиск в справочнике, после чего отображается точная карточка товара. Это особенно удобно при работе с мобильными ТСД или в розничной точке, где важно быстро найти остатки или проверить цену.
| Тип кода | Что выводится при поиске |
|---|---|
| EAN-13 | Наименование, цена, производитель |
| QR по системе маркировки | Наименование, статус маркировки, серия |
| Внутренний код 1С | Складской остаток, закупочная цена, партия |
Интеграция с учетными системами
Современные решения после считывания штрихкодов предполагают глубокую интеграцию с учётными системами — как локальными, так и облачными. В основном речь идёт о 1С, SAP, МойСклад, Odoo и других инструментах, которые поддерживают импорт по API или стандартному обмену.
После сканирования код может сразу передаваться в складскую учётную систему, где фиксируется факт приемки, отгрузки или инвентаризации. Это упрощает документооборот и повышает прозрачность операций.
Популярные варианты интеграции:
- Через внешнюю обработку для 1С с использованием HTTP-запросов
- Через OData или REST API (для облачных решений)
- Через обмен XML между системами, например при интеграции с WMS
При грамотной настройке, одна операция сканирования может запускать комплексное действие: регистрация в 1С, передача данных в электронный документооборот, обновление остатков в интернет-магазине.
Вопросы и ответы
Можно ли сканировать штрихкод с камеры телефона без установки приложения?
Да, вы можете использовать онлайн сканеры прямо в браузере. Они требуют доступ к камере устройства и позволяют считывать QR-коды и штрихкоды без установки ПО.
Работают ли мобильные сканеры без интернета?
Да, многие приложения поддерживают офлайн-режим. Это особенно полезно при работе на складах или в местах с ограниченным доступом к сети.
Можно ли считать код с картинки или фотографии?
Да, сканирующие сервисы и мобильные приложения позволяют загрузить изображение и распознать штрихкод или QR-код прямо с фотографии.
Почему сканер не распознаёт код DataMatrix?
Наиболее частые причины — неправильная структура кода, несоответствие требованиям Честного Знака, физические повреждения упаковки или недостаточная контрастность печати.
Какие цвета кода и фона допустимы при печати?
Наилучшее сочетание — чёрный код на белом фоне. Использование нестандартных комбинаций, например красный на жёлтом, может привести к сбоям при сканировании.
Чем отличаются проводные и беспроводные сканеры?
Проводные сканеры дешевле и не требуют зарядки, но ограничены длиной кабеля. Беспроводные обеспечивают мобильность и работают по Bluetooth или Wi-Fi, но требуют автономного питания.
Можно ли подключить сканер к 1С без установки драйверов?
Да, большинство сканеров работают в режиме эмуляции клавиатуры. Просто подключите устройство, и оно будет вводить данные прямо в поля 1С, как клавиатура.
Что делать, если на упаковке код сильно повреждён?
Если код деформирован или выцвел, попробуйте считать его с другой части упаковки или используйте приложение, поддерживающее корректировку искажений в изображении.
Как работают терминалы сбора данных (ТСД) со сканированием?
ТСД объединяет сканер и мобильное устройство с предустановленным ПО. Он позволяет автономно сканировать коды, работать с Wi-Fi и синхронизироваться с учётными системами.
Автоматически ли заполняются данные после сканирования в 1С?
Да, после считывания кода система обычно подставляет наименование товара, цену, склад и другие параметры в соответствующие поля документа 1С.
Можно ли сканированием кодов выполнить приёмку товара?
Да, при соответствующей настройке учётной системы, сканирование запускает проверку по базе и фиксирует факт приёмки с автоматическим заполнением документации.
Количество показов: 2